Sales tax in Del Norte is a consumption tax imposed on the sale of goods and services within the county. It is collected at the point of sale by the retailer and remitted to the government. This tax is a vital component of the county's revenue system, supporting public services and infrastructure.

Sales tax holidays in Del Norte provide temporary relief from sales tax on certain items, often during back-to-school or holiday shopping seasons. These holidays are designed to boost consumer spending and provide savings on essential goods.
Businesses must be aware of nexus laws in Del Norte, which determine whether they have a tax obligation in the county. Establishing a physical presence or significant economic activity can create a nexus, requiring businesses to collect and remit sales tax.
Businesses should begin collecting sales tax in Del Norte as soon as they establish a nexus or meet the threshold for taxable sales. Timely compliance helps avoid penalties and ensures smooth operations.
In Del Norte, the frequency of sales tax filing depends on the volume of sales. Higher sales volumes may necessitate more frequent filings, while smaller businesses might file quarterly or annually. Understanding these requirements is essential for compliance.
High-growth sectors in Del Norte, such as technology and renewable energy, face unique sales tax implications. As these industries expand, they may encounter increased tax obligations and must stay informed about changes in the Del Norte CA sales tax rate.
Non-residents purchasing goods in Del Norte are subject to the same sales tax rates as residents. Businesses must ensure they apply the correct sales tax rate in Del Norte California to all transactions, regardless of the buyer's residency.
Economic downturns can significantly impact Del Norte's sales tax revenue. During recessions, consumer spending typically decreases, leading to lower sales tax collections. Conversely, economic booms can increase revenue as spending rises. Understanding these patterns helps local governments plan for fluctuations in revenue and adjust budgets accordingly.

California State Income Tax Rates & Brackets for 2023
The following tables represents California's income tax rates and tax brackets:
SINGLE FILER
Brackets
Rates
$0 - $9,325
1.00%
$9,325 - $22,107
2.00%
$22,107 - $34,892
4.00%
$34,892 - $48,435
6.00%
$48,435 - $61,214
8.00%
$61,214 - $ 3,12,686
9.30%
$ 3,12,686 - $ 3,75,221
10.30%
$ 3,75,221 - $ 6,25,369
11.30%
$ 6,25,369 - $ 10,00,000
12.30%
$ 10,00,000+
13.30%
